How to entertain and engage with buyers?

1.Be Entertaining Tip“Every good email should be entertaining”

TakeawaysStart building your emails in a way that your audience will read it with interest.

➔ UnexpectedHighlight what’s new, unusual, or surprising.

➔ EntertainGive people a reason to open your email.

➔ Educate Try to find new & innovative ways to educate subscribers.

2. Be StorytellerTip“Tell the audience about the problem through a story, ideally a person.”

TakeawaysStorytelling is the best way to build trust with your audience.

➔ Case studyShare case study or success stories of your customers.

➔ Stories sellShow how you help the person in the story reach his/her goals.

➔ Facts are boringStories works much better than using facts and figures.

3. Be HumanTip“Build a natural & trusted relationship with your customers..”

TakeawaysMarket to people as we want to be marketed to.

➔ HumanThere is human on the other end who will be reading your message.

➔ Solve ProblemsHumans buy from humans. Your primary goal should be solve their problems.

➔ HumorUse little humor to communicate in more human way.

4. Be PersonalTip“Remember that a person’s name is to that person the sweetest & most important sound in any language.”

“94% of businesses say personalization is critical to their current & future success, and for a good reason.”

Make your every email personal!

Personalization is much more than addressing your subscribers by their name.

Use customer data to personalize your email.

Personalize subject line and the context.

5. Be Conversational Tip

“Interact and create a real connection with your audience.”

TakeawaysTry to make a conversation with subscribers.

➔ Give them a voiceGive them a reason to respond back, ask for reviews, feedback, surveys.

➔ Make customer ‘Hero’It’s must for you to do customer focused marketing.

➔ Don’t InterruptPeople don’t want to be your sales target. Sales pitches irritate them.

6. Be ConsistentTip“Consistency is the key to build strong relationship.”

Takeaways

➔ Be consistent with your timing

➔ Be consistent with your sending frequency

➔ Be consistent with type of content

➔ Almost every email should look similar

7. Be RelevantTip“Respect subscriber’s preferences & start relevant conversation.”

“Relevant emails drive 18x more revenue than broadcast emails.”

TakeawaysTailor your content for the audience’s interest.

➔ Understand SubscribersThink about what his/her needs are & focus your content on those needs.

➔ Deliver RelevancyDeliver series of relevant, helpful and targeted email.

➔ Be ClearMake it easy for customers to identify mail that comes from you.
